Celebrations for Events and Festivals in August Calendar 2024 Printable With Notes

Each event and festival in August 2024 has its own unique way of celebration. Here are some of the most common ways to celebrate:

  • World Breastfeeding Week: This event is celebrated to raise awareness about the importance of breastfeeding. You can celebrate by attending events and workshops, sharing information on social media, or simply by supporting breastfeeding mothers.
  • Civic Holiday: This holiday is celebrated in Canada, and it varies by province. Some cities have parades, fireworks, and other events to celebrate.
  • Independence Day: This holiday is celebrated in Bolivia with parades, fireworks, and other events.
  • National Women’s Day: This day is celebrated in South Africa to honor women and their achievements. It’s a public holiday, and there are often events and speeches given by prominent women.
  • Eid al-Adha: This Islamic holiday is celebrated by attending prayer services, giving to charity, and feasting with family and friends.
  • Assumption of Mary: This Catholic holiday is celebrated with Mass, processions, and other religious ceremonies.
  • Bon Festival: This Japanese festival is celebrated by honoring ancestors and welcoming back their spirits. People wear traditional clothing and dance to traditional music.
  • National Aviation Day: This day is celebrated in the United States to honor the history and development of aviation. There are often events and exhibits at aviation museums and airports.
  • International Day for the Remembrance of the Slave Trade and its Abolition: This day is observed to raise awareness about the history of the slave trade and its impact on the world. It’s a day to remember those who suffered and to promote tolerance and understanding.
  • Women’s Equality Day: This day is celebrated in the United States to commemorate the passage of the 19th Amendment, which gave women the right to vote. It’s a day to honor women’s achievements and to continue fighting for gender equality.
  • National Sports Day: This day is celebrated in India to promote fitness and sports. There are often events and activities held at schools, parks, and other venues.
